Mississippi State Faculty Art Exhibition
If you are in Starkville, MS the next couple of months, you should make a point to visit the Mississippi State Department of Art’s 2011 Faculty Exhibition at the Visual Arts Center (VAC) on University Drive between August 30 and October 28. The opening reception was held on September 1, from 5.30 to 7.30 pm. Although I am not in the Art Dept., I did a collaborative drawing (insect related) with Soon Ee Ngoh, an exceptionally talented art professor. The drawing we did together is entitled "Dacetine Radiation" and is centered on a unique group of ants in the Tribe Dacetini and the microhabitats that they live in. After the exhibition is over, our drawing will return to the Clay Lyle Entomology Lobby.

Upcoming Energy Art Show at Meridian Museum of Art
The Energy Art Movement of which I am a member will be having a show at the Meridian Musuem of Art in Meridian, MS from October 5th through November 26, 2011 with a reception at 7 PM on October 29 with a gallery talk by artists.
The Energy Art Movement was started in May of 2008 by a group of artists collectively interested in raising the standards of artisitic expression. They believe that visual dynamism - "Energy Art" - is a natural evolution of art trends that preceded it, particularly those trends which reflect the complexity of civilization. As technology and science hurtle forward, this international movement holds that art should do more than reflect our surroundings: it should aspire to capture the energetic essence of life.
Artwork for upcoming compilation CD compiled by Silent Existence
I recently finished two mixed media drawings/paintings for a pychedelic music CD compiled by Silent Existence. The image for the front of the CD is entitled "Nine Spheres to Enlightenment", which is also the name of the CD. The image for the back and spines of the CD is called "Green Silence. Cotton District 5k
Had a great day at the Cotton District Arts Festival in Starkville, MS yesterday! As I have the last few years, I submitted some artwork to the Juried show. I have had pretty good success with this show the last five years, especially considering that a different juror judges the show each year. This year, my piece entitled "Manic Depression" won first place in the Drawing/Mixed Media category!
Thanks to everyone who stopped by to view my artwork, and the other art in the show.
